Superconducting Diodes for Qubit-Qubit Coupling (Case No. 2026-078)
Summary: UCLA researchers in the Department of Electrical Engineering have developed a superconducting diode-based nonreciprocal interconnect that enables low-loss, directional
microwave
signal routing between qubits, chips, and cryogenic modules while preserving quantum coherence and suppressing back-propagating noise. Background: Scalable superconducting...

Dual-Stage On-Chip Optical-To-
Microwave
Low-Noise Synthesizer (Case No. 2022-059)
Summary: UCLA researchers in the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ering have developed the Dual-Stage On-Chip Optical-To-
Microwave
Low-Noise Synthesizer, which achieves exceptional phase-noise performance by combining optical and microwave components and is poised to improve telecommunications efficiencies. Background: The field of low-noise...

2022-109 Methods and Apparatus for Intercoupled THz Radiating Arrays
Summary: UCLA researchers in the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ering have designed a novel intercoupled oscillator array architecture for efficient THz generation. Background: Efficient THz generation in silicon technologies has been of great interest over the recent years, as it enables an integrated low-cost solution for sensing,...
